# Episode 209 - Why Trying To Move 'Correctly' Often Backfires Page: https://stenobird.com/podcast/movement-upgraded-podcast-4766477/episode-209-why-trying-to-move-correctly-often-backfires Text version: https://stenobird.com/podcast/movement-upgraded-podcast-4766477/episode-209-why-trying-to-move-correctly-often-backfires.md Podcast: [Movement Upgraded Podcast](https://stenobird.com/podcast/movement-upgraded-podcast-4766477) Published: 2026-01-30T16:00:00+00:00 Episode link: https://jenhosler.com/episode-209-why-trying-to-move-correctly-often-backfires/ Audio file: https://traffic.libsyn.com/secure/movementupgraded/episode209-why-trying-to-move-correctly-often-backfires.mp3?dest-id=3174926 Processing state: not_requested JSON: https://stenobird.com/v1/public/podcasts/movement-upgraded-podcast-4766477/episodes/episode-209-why-trying-to-move-correctly-often-backfires Duration seconds: 2318 ## Resource In this episode, I walk through the signs of focusing too hard on form, posture, and control and how that might actually be making your body more rigid, which can backfire into getting weaker, experiencing more pain or stiffness, and feeling less mobile. We explore the nuances of what it looks like when movement turns into something you have to manage, how form "rules" add up quietly and become tightness, fatigue, and recurring discomfort, what kind of support actually helps restore confidence and trust in your movement.
